Noun

trades

  1. plural of trade

Noun

trades pl (plural only)

  1. Steady winds blowing from east to west above and below the equator.
    They rode the trades going west.
  2. A publication intended for participants in an industry or related group of industries.
    Rumors about layoffs are all over the trades.
